Skip to content

Commit d2b5ece

Browse files
committed
docs: Add comprehensive code review fixes summary
Complete documentation of all fixes applied from the critical code review: Phase 1 (HIGH priority): - Fix 1: Fragile YAML parsing → robust yaml library - Fix 2: Hardcoded matching → data-driven config - Fix 3: Test duplication → DRY principles Phase 2 (MEDIUM priority): - Phase 2.1: ui5-best-practices -23% (3 references) - Phase 2.2: ui5-typescript-expert -44% (3 references) - Phase 2.3: ui5-integration-cards -39% (3 references) Phase 3 (MEDIUM priority): - Added 12 test cases (+35% coverage) - 97.8% accuracy, 21.7% negative coverage Final metrics: - Total context reduction: -927 lines (-36%) - Test framework: -16% LOC - All tests passing - No security vulnerabilities Document includes: - Detailed issue descriptions - Code before/after comparisons - File change lists - Complete metrics - Testing validation - Commit history
1 parent cff7793 commit d2b5ece

1 file changed

Lines changed: 476 additions & 0 deletions

File tree

0 commit comments

Comments
 (0)